For years, Chuck E. Cheese was known as the birthday party place for kids. Pizza, games, playplace, and creepy animatronic characters. Sadly the creepy robot band is gone, playplaces have been replaced with trampoline areas, but the pizza and games remain. However, some new locations are opting out of the pizza as well and strictly going with arcade games.
Chuck's Arcade in Tulsa, Oklahoma
Starting in March of this year, Chuck's Arcades started slowing popping up in malls across America. The one above is located in Tulsa, Oklahoma at Woodland Hills Mall. Basically if you want a mall arcade where you can win Chuck E. Cheese prizes, this is the place for you. Apparently Chuck E. Cheese also owns the rights to Fun Spot Arcade and it's possible those could become Chuck's Arcades in the future. One of those is in Texas in El Paso and another one is in Oklahoma City.
Only Five Official Chuck's Arcades are Open in America
Many believe every mall in America needs an arcade. So why not Charles Entertainment Cheese starting to invade those forgotten mall arcades? Chuck E. Cheese nowadays allows for hourly play where you can play as much as you like per hour. Chuck's Arcade goes back to the old days of buying a certain amount of credits. Once their gone, no more games for you. We will see if more Chuck's Arcades start to pop up across the country.
